    Interesting thread, more for how budgeting is done rather than how much is budgeted.

    When we first married, we allowed each of us $5 a month. I rarely used mine, but Hubs used up all of his. I've never been much of a shopper.

    Now we are at the point where it's not in the budget at all. It's not because we don't blow a little money now and then, but because our desires have changed with age and experience, and because living debt free is more important. So we each blow some money each month, but it just seems easy to keep it within reason and not worry about it.
